Irony or insult? A Russian beer brand Rewort has sparked controversy by allegedly featuring Mahatma Gandhi’s image on its packaging. As the pictures and videos of the alcoholic beverage have surfaced online, it has led to outrage among Indian netizens.
Social worker Shri. Suparno Satpathy shared the pictures of the beer in the question on Twitter and requested Prime Minister Narendra Modi to look into the matter. He also urged the PM to discuss this matter with Russian President Vladimir Putin. In a post shared on X, Satpathy wrote, “My humble request with PM @narendramodi Ji is to take up this matter with his friend @KremlinRussia_E. It has been found that Russia’s Rewort is selling Beer in the name of GandhiJi… SS (sic).”
Considering that Mahatma Gandhi was a lifelong advocate of abstinence from alcohol, featuring his image on an alcoholic beverage has sparked outrage.

Meanwhile, many netizens have expressed concern over the outrageous depiction. Many social media users have called on Prime Minister Narendra Modi to intervene and demanded action against the brand for disrespecting India’s revered leader. As the pictures and videos are going viral on the internet, netizens are expressing their anger over the perceived misuse of Gandhi’s image for commercial purposes. Some have urged the Indian government to discuss this with Russian authorities at the earliest, while others have called for a boycott of the brand.
“Shocking & unacceptable. A Russian brewery, Rewort, is selling beer named “Mahatma G.” mocking the legacy of Mahatma Gandhi..an icon of peace and abstinence. This is an insult to India’s values & a billion Indians. I urge PM@narendramodi and @DrSJaishankar Ji to take up this matter with @mfa_russia. Gandhi Ji is not a brand for alcohol… this must stop. #RespectGandhi #India,” a netizen wrote.
